Report of the Select Committee appointed to investigate the Memorial of Davis Hatch. June 25, 1870.

Hatch, Davis. / Washington: GPO, 1869
xlvii, [1], 268 pp, separate issue of 41st Congress, 2d Session, SR 234 with a new title added; name of an early owner on front pastedown and title but overall a very good copy in original green cloth; concerns problems arising out of Hatch's arrest for aiding the rebels against President Baez, a very delicate situation in view of the debate over the proposed annexation of the Dominican Republic by the United States with matters being further complicated by the appointment of Raymond Perry as commercial agent in San Domingo when the job he applied for was Marshall of West Texas.
